Get the Bunny Tutorial Watch Video Testing 6 Stitch Patterns I often get asked, “Can we knit a bunny from a square in other stitch patterns?” Yes, absolutely! The beauty of this project is that it begins with a simple square, which means you can use any easy knit and purl stitch pattern you like.
